Overview

WitMotion WT901SDCL-BT50 is a compact 9-axis IMU data logger that integrates a 3-axis accelerometer, 3-axis gyroscope, and 3-axis magnetometer with an onboard attitude solver. It supports quaternion and 3-axis angle outputs, 16 GB SD-card offline recording, and Bluetooth 5.0 (BLE) for remote file reading and live streaming. WitMotion’s Kalman-fusion algorithm delivers high stability with angle accuracy X/Y 0.2°, Z 1° (after calibration). A free PC program and mobile app provide 3D motion visualization and curve plotting.

Key Features

  • Accelerometer with SD card and Bluetooth: 16 GB onboard logging + BLE remote file access; USB-C U-disk simulation (no card removal).

  • BLE 5.0 wireless link up to ~90 m in open space; ultra-low power (~10 mA typical, ~30 µA sleep).

  • Rich outputs: acceleration, angular velocity, magnetic field, 3-axis angle, quaternion, timestamp (and temperature).

  • Configurable output 0.1–200 Hz; sensor bandwidth 5–256 Hz.

  • High-precision 3D magnetometer and digital filtering for low noise and strong anti-interference.

  • Free PC software & mobile app: live graphs, data lists, configuration, and switchable 3D pose models.

Basic Information

Item Value
Model WT901SDCL-BT50
Sensors 3-axis accelerometer + 3-axis gyroscope + 3-axis magnetometer
Algorithm WitMotion attitude solver + Kalman fusion
Outputs Acceleration, angular velocity, magnetic field, 3-axis angle, quaternion, timestamp (and temperature)
Sample/Output Rate 0.1–200 Hz (configurable)
Storage/Comms 16 GB SD-card offline logging; USB-C U-disk mode; Bluetooth 5.0 remote file read

Accelerometer

Parameter Condition Typical Value
Range ±2/4/8/16 g (optional)
Resolution 0.5 mg/LSB (≈0.0005 g/LSB)
RMS Noise Bandwidth = 100 Hz 0.75–1 mg-rms
Static Zero Drift Placed horizontally ±20–40 mg
Temperature Drift ±0.15 mg/°C
Bandwidth 5–256 Hz

Gyroscope

Parameter Condition Typical Value
Range ±2000 °/s
Resolution @ ±2000 °/s 0.061 (°/s)/LSB
RMS Noise Bandwidth = 100 Hz 0.028–0.07 (°/s)-rms
Static Zero Drift Placed horizontally ±0.5–1 °/s
Temperature Drift ±0.005–0.015 (°/s)/°C
Bandwidth 5–256 Hz

Magnetometer & Angle

Parameter Condition Typical Value
Magnetic Field Range ±2 Gauss
Magnetic Resolution 0.0667 mG/LSB
Angle Range X/Z ±180°, Y ±90°
Angle Resolution 0.0055°/LSB
Angle Accuracy After calibration, away from magnetic interference X/Y: 0.2°, Z: 1°

Electrical & Interface

Item Value
Power 5 V USB-C, built-in 200 mAh battery
Operating Current < 10 mA (sleep ~ 30–50 µA)
Interfaces USB-C, Bluetooth 5.0 (BLE), open-space range up to ~90 m
Baud Rate Adaptive, up to 2 Mbit/s
Output Frequency 0.1–200 Hz (configurable)
Logging 16 GB SD card, Bluetooth remote file read; USB-C U-disk simulation
Typical Runtime ~10 hours

Mechanical

Item Value
Dimensions 51.5 × 36.1 × 15 mm (body height ~42.8 mm)
Mounting Integrated side tabs for easy fastening

Applications

Robotics posture sensing, UAV/UGV navigation, vehicle dynamics testing, motion capture, platform leveling, and inertial logging where Bluetooth access and low power are required.
